What are the physical properties of bronze?
Properties of Bronze
- Reddish-brown color.
- Hardness and brittleness (although typically it is less brittle than cast iron)
- Melting point of 950 degrees Celsius.
- High resistance to corrosion from saltwater.
- Exhibits low metal-to-metal friction.
How heat resistant is bronze?
It readily conducts heat and electricity and has a melting point range of 950 – 1050 °C, depending upon the amount of tin present. It oxidizes in the air due to its high copper content, which gives bronze a distinct mottled patina.

What is the tensile strength of bronze?
about 550 MPa
Ultimate tensile strength of aluminium bronze – UNS C95400 is about 550 MPa. Ultimate tensile strength of tin bronze – UNS C90500 – gun metal is about 310 MPa.
What is the thermal conductivity of bronze?
The thermal conductivity of bronzes ranges from 50 – 120 W/(m.K) depending on copper content. The bronzes are a family of copper-based alloys traditionally alloyed with tin, but can refer to alloys of copper and other elements (e.g. aluminum, silicon, and nickel).

Why is bronze not magnetic?
COPPER / BRASS / BRONZE Brass is a mixture (alloy) of copper and mostly zinc (zinc is not magnetic). Bronze is a mixture (alloy) of mostly copper with about 12% tin, and sometimes small amounts of nickel (nickel can make it very slightly magnetic but, generally, bronze is not magnetic).

Is bronze A hard metal?
Bronze is harder than copper, as a result of alloying that metal with tin or other metals. Bronze is also more fusible (i.e., more readily melted) and is hence easier to cast. It is harder than pure iron and far more resistant to corrosion.
What is the Brinell hardness of bronze?
| Physical Properties | Metric | Comments |
|---|---|---|
| Density | 5.60 – 9.25 g/cc | Average value: 8.38 g/cc Grade Count:345 |
| Mechanical Properties | Metric | Comments |
| Hardness, Brinell | 40.0 – 420 | Average value: 168 Grade Count:105 |
| Hardness, Rockwell B | 26.0 – 133 | Average value: 79.8 Grade Count:148 |

Is bronze magnetic or nonmagnetic?
nonmagnetic
Bronze is usually nonmagnetic, but certain alloys containing iron or nickel may have magnetic properties.

What is the chemistry of bronze?
Bronze is an alloy that is made from copper and another metal, depending on its intended use. As a result its composition may vary, but a large amount of bronze used nowadays is 88% copper and about 12% tin.
